Hummel: The Northern European Fretted Zither Explained
A hummel is a Northern European fretted zither[1] built around a simple but useful idea: a small set of melody strings[2] is stopped over frets, while a larger set of drone strings[3] or accompaniment strings rings beside it. This gives the instrument its plain, ringing character. The hummel is not the same instrument as the Alpine concert zither, but it belongs to the same wider family of chordophones in which strings run across a resonating body rather than along a separate neck.
The name appears in several forms, including hummel, hommel, and humle. These spellings can point to different language settings, especially Swedish, Danish, German, Dutch, and Flemish contexts. In English writing, “hummel” is often used as a convenient umbrella name for the northern European form, but museum catalogues and older studies may prefer “hommel” or a local spelling.
Its appeal lies in the contrast between control and resonance. One hand chooses notes on the fretted melody side. The other hand plucks or strums across the strings, allowing the open accompaniment to keep a steady tonal ground. For that reason, the hummel is best understood as a drone-based fretted zither, not as a small guitar, harp, or modern chord zither.
Main Details Worth Knowing
| Feature | Usual Description |
|---|---|
| Instrument Family | Plucked string instrument; a zither-type chordophone[4] |
| General Form | Flat, shallow body; often treated as a type of box zither[5] in organological description |
| Region | Associated with Sweden, Denmark, northern Germany, the Netherlands, and Flanders, with local forms and names |
| String Layout | A few stopped melody strings plus several unstopped drone or accompaniment strings |
| Fret Placement | Frets are normally placed under the melody strings only, not across every string |
| Playing Position | Usually played flat on a table, bench, or lap so the body can project the sound |
| Closest Relatives | Norwegian langeleik, German scheitholt, Icelandic langspil, and several northern European drone zithers |
The table describes the center of the tradition rather than a rigid specification. Surviving hummels differ in outline, number of strings, fret count, tuning, decoration, and repair history. This variety is part of the instrument’s identity.
Names, Spellings, and Regional Use
Hummel is a useful modern spelling, but it should not hide the regional names around it. Hommel is common in Dutch and Flemish contexts. Humle appears in Scandinavian use. Some sources also treat the instrument as part of a larger family of northern European fretted drone zithers rather than as one fixed design.
The instrument is especially associated with Swedish folk culture, where examples are documented from the early modern period and later rural household use. It also appears in discussions of Danish, northern German, Dutch, and Flemish music making. In several of these regions, the hummel was a domestic instrument: small enough for home use, direct enough for dance tunes or simple melodies, and built in forms that local makers could adapt.
Because the word was used across languages, “hummel” can create confusion. In one catalogue it may mean a Swedish fretted zither. In another, “hommel” may describe a Low Countries form. In another setting, a related instrument may be described under a local name, even when its layout is very close to the hummel.
Classification Note: The spelling is less useful than the structure. A hummel-type instrument normally has stopped melody strings and open drone or accompaniment strings on a shallow resonating body.
How the Hummel Fits in the Zither Family
In broad instrument classification, a zither is a string instrument in which the strings run across a body without a separate neck doing the work of extending the strings. In that broad sense, the hummel is a zither. More specifically, it is a fretted drone zither: the player can shorten the sounding length of some strings with frets, while other strings remain unstopped.
The hummel’s resonating body[6] is not just a support for the strings. It helps the instrument speak. The thin top, the hollow or shallow box form, the bridge contact, and the air inside the body all help shape the sound. This is why the instrument is usually placed on a surface while playing; a table can add volume and help the small body carry better.
In museum language, many hummel-type instruments sit near the category of true board zithers or box zithers with a resonator box. The exact label may vary with the catalogue system. A Swedish hummel, a Dutch hommel, and a German scheitholt may be grouped close together because they share the same playing logic, even when their outlines and local names differ.
Body Shape and Sound-Producing Parts
Most hummels have a flat top and bottom. The body may be long and narrow, pear-shaped, half-pear-shaped, or closer to a shallow box. Some examples place the string band near the center. Others place it closer to one edge, leaving a wider decorated area or a broader resonating space on one side.
The top plate works as a soundboard[7]. It receives string vibration through the bridge area and turns that vibration into audible sound. Thin wood can respond quickly, but it also needs enough stability to hold tension. For that reason, old hummels often show repairs, replaced pegs, cracks, or altered bridges.
One or more soundholes[8] may be cut into the top. Their shapes can be plain or decorative. Heart-shaped openings, round holes, and simple cutouts are all found in related northern European zithers. A soundhole does not work by itself; it is part of the body’s air movement and visual design.
Materials and Craft Choices
Documented hummels are usually wooden instruments, but there is no single wood recipe for all forms. Local makers used available wood, practical joinery, and thin boards suited to a light domestic instrument. Some examples are plain. Others carry painted, carved, or shaped details.
Wood choice can shape resonance, but it should not be treated as a fixed sound formula. Body thickness, bridge pressure, string tension, age, repair work, and playing surface can change the result as much as species of wood. A museum example and a modern reconstruction may look related yet respond very differently under the hand.
Luthier’s Note: On a hummel, small changes matter. A low bridge, loose peg, heavy replacement string, or warped top can change the balance between melody and drone.
Strings, Frets, and Playing Logic
The hummel usually separates its strings into two working groups. The first group passes over a fretboard[9] or a fretted part of the body. These are the melody strings. The second group stays open and provides the drone or chordal background.
The frets[10] may be metal, brass, wooden, or made in another practical form depending on the instrument. They are placed under the melody strings rather than across the whole width of the instrument. This makes the hummel different from a guitar-like instrument, where most or all strings can be stopped across a full neck.
The accompaniment strings are usually open strings[11]. They sound at their full length and are not pressed against frets. A player may let them ring as a drone, brush them as part of a rhythm, or tune them to support a mode or home pitch. Their role is not decorative; they shape the whole musical surface.
Some hummels have one melody string. Others have two or three melody strings, sometimes tuned in unison or in an octave relationship. When two or more strings are meant to be sounded as one line, they can function as a course[12]. This can thicken the melody, add shimmer, or create a more forceful attack when plucked.
Why the Frets Do Not Always Match Modern Expectations
Many fretted hummels are linked to older local scales and practical ear-based tuning. The fret spacing may not behave like a modern guitar. Some examples suggest a diatonic[13] pattern. Others show layouts that reflect local pitch habits, repairs, or maker judgment.
For beginners, this means the hummel should not be judged only by chromatic keyboard logic. Its fret layout belongs to a drone-centered instrument. It favors certain modes, repeated tonal centers, and melody shapes that sit well above ringing open strings.
Tuning: Flexible Rather Than Standardized
There is no single universal hummel tuning. Tunings vary by region, instrument, string count, and musical use. A common principle is easier to name than a fixed chart: melody strings are tuned so they can carry the tune over frets, while the open strings are tuned to support the tonal center[14] and related tones.
Some documented descriptions mention melody strings tuned in unison, with another melody string tuned lower, often an octave or a supporting interval away. Drone strings may be tuned to the home pitch, fifth, octave, or a chordal spread that suits the tune. Such patterns make the hummel useful for music that stays near one tonal area.
This tuning logic explains both the charm and the limit of the instrument. It can make a small melody sound full, because the open strings fill the space beneath it. It can also make rapid modulation or chromatic harmony less natural than on a concert zither or keyboard.
How the Hummel Is Played
The hummel is usually placed flat, often on a table. The left hand stops the melody strings against the frets. The right hand plucks or brushes the strings with fingers or a plectrum[15]. In some styles, the player strikes across both melody and drone strings so the tune and accompaniment sound together.
The melody side gives the instrument direction. The drone side gives it weight. A tune may move step by step over the frets while the open strings keep sounding underneath. When the player brushes several strings together, the result is a compact blend of melody, rhythm, and drone.
Basic Playing Motions
- Stopping: Press the melody string down behind a fret to choose a pitch.
- Plucking: Sound one or more melody strings with the fingers or a pick.
- Brushing: Move across melody and drone strings to create a fuller sound.
- Damping: Lightly touch ringing strings when a cleaner ending or less resonance is needed.
Good hummel playing depends less on speed than on balance. If the drone strings overpower the melody, the tune can disappear. If the melody strings are too loud or too tight, the instrument loses its soft domestic character.
Sound and Listening Clues
The hummel has a clear, intimate sound. It can be bright, nasal, dry, warm, or buzzing depending on the build, strings, and playing surface. The strongest listening clue is the mix of stopped notes and continuing open-string resonance. The melody does not stand alone; it moves through a field of drone.
When several melody strings are tuned together, the line can sound thicker than expected. If one string is tuned lower, a single stopped position can create a wider interval. This gives the instrument more texture than its plain shape might suggest.
Listening Note: Listen for the moment when a fretted melody note rubs gently against an open drone. That tension is part of the hummel’s voice, not a flaw by default.
Historical Setting Without Over-Simplifying It
The hummel belongs to a wide northern and western European family of fretted drone zithers. Related forms are known in several regions, and their histories do not follow one clean line. The Swedish hummel is often discussed beside the Norwegian langeleik, German scheitholt, Icelandic langspil, Flemish hommel, and other local instruments built around fretted melody strings and drones.
Evidence for Swedish use reaches back to the early modern period, and many later examples point to rural or household music making. In other northern European areas, related hommel-type instruments were known in domestic, folk, and local music contexts. During the nineteenth and twentieth centuries, many of these instruments became rarer as musical taste, dance culture, and available instruments changed.
The instrument did not vanish completely. Modern players, builders, and folk music researchers have revived interest in it, often through museum examples, old descriptions, and reconstructed playing methods. Because the surviving record is uneven, careful language matters. A single modern hummel cannot stand for every historical form.
How It Differs from Related Instruments
The hummel can be confused with several other zithers and dulcimer-like instruments. The confusion is understandable because many of them share drones, frets, and a flat playing position. The differences lie in regional practice, string layout, body form, and playing technique.
| Instrument | Shared Feature | Main Difference |
|---|---|---|
| Langeleik | Norwegian fretted drone zither with melody and drone strings | Has its own Norwegian tradition, tuning habits, body forms, and repertoire |
| Scheitholt | German fretted drone zither with a long, simple body | Often described through German sources and may have a plainer board-like outline |
| Appalachian Dulcimer | Uses fretted melody strings and drones in many tunings | Developed in a different regional setting with its own shapes, repertoires, and modern playing styles |
| Concert Zither | Has fretted melody strings plus many open accompaniment strings | Usually has a more complex string system, chromatic resources, and a different playing method |
The hummel should not be reduced to “a Scandinavian dulcimer” or “an early concert zither.” Those phrases may help a beginner imagine the layout, but they flatten the instrument’s regional identity. A better description is Northern European fretted drone zither.
What Museums and Collectors Look For
Older hummels can be difficult to identify from a photograph alone. The outline may resemble a small zither, dulcimer, or folk-made box instrument. The best clues are structural: a fretted melody area, open drone strings, a shallow body, side or end tuning pins, and evidence that the instrument was meant to be played flat.
Collectors and curators often examine the following details:
- the number of melody strings and drone strings;
- whether the frets are original, replaced, or unevenly spaced;
- the location and shape of soundholes;
- the bridge arrangement and string anchoring points;
- wear marks near the fretted area;
- repairs to the top, sides, pegs, and string pins;
- regional labels, inscriptions, decoration, or provenance.
A repaired hummel can still be valuable as an object of musical history, even when it is no longer safe to tune to full tension. For playable reconstructions, makers often study old instruments but adjust details for stability, string availability, and modern performance needs.
Collector’s Note: Missing strings do not always reveal the original setup. Peg holes, bridge marks, fret wear, and older catalogue notes may tell more than the current string count.
What Beginners Should Know
The hummel is rare compared with guitar, violin, or piano, so a beginner should expect fewer standard books and fewer fixed tunings. Learning usually starts with the instrument’s layout: which strings carry melody, which strings drone, and how the frets map the available scale.
A practical first goal is to play a short tune over a steady drone without letting the accompaniment cover the melody. This teaches the basic feel of the instrument. The next step is learning how different drone tunings change the mood and range of usable notes.
Modern players may use historical reconstructions, folk revival instruments, or custom builds. Each one may need its own tuning plan. A careful setup matters because old-style drone zithers can become hard to play when string tension, fret height, or bridge height is poorly matched.
Common Misunderstandings
The Hummel Is Not One Fixed Design
There is no single factory model that defines every hummel. Surviving examples show regional and maker-level variation in body shape, string count, and fretting.
The Drone Strings Are Not Extra Decoration
The open strings are central to the sound. They create the tonal ground that makes the fretted melody feel complete.
It Is Not the Same as the Alpine Concert Zither
Both belong to the zither family, and both may use fretted melody strings, but the concert zither has a more elaborate string layout and a different performance tradition.
It Should Not Be Forced into Modern Guitar Logic
The hummel’s frets, drones, and tunings are built for a different musical habit. It often works best with modal tunes, repeated tonal centers, and open resonance.
Glossary of Technical Terms
Fretted Zither
A zither-type instrument with one or more strings that can be shortened against frets. In hummel playing, the fretted area normally serves the melody strings, while other strings remain open.
Melody Strings
The strings used to carry the tune. On a hummel, these strings pass over the fretted area and can be stopped to create different pitches.
Drone Strings
Strings that sound a continuing pitch or chordal background. In hummel-type zithers, they help support the melody without needing to be stopped by the player.
Chordophone
A musical instrument whose sound is produced by vibrating strings. The hummel is a chordophone because its strings provide the main sound source.
Box Zither
A zither with a resonator box beneath or around the strings. Many hummel-type instruments fit near this category because the body is a shallow box-like resonator.
Resonating Body
The part of the instrument that receives string vibration and helps project sound. In a hummel, the thin wooden body and the playing surface both affect how clearly the strings speak.
Soundboard
The top plate of the instrument that vibrates in response to string energy. On a hummel, the soundboard is part of the small body that gives the instrument its volume and color.
Soundholes
Openings in the top of the instrument. They help the air inside the body move and also serve as visible craft details on many historical hummels.
Fretboard
The part of the instrument where frets are placed under the melody strings. Some hummels have a raised fretboard, while others place the fretted area more directly on the body.
Frets
Raised markers or strips that allow a string to be stopped at planned pitch points. On the hummel, frets usually serve the melody strings rather than the drone strings.
Open Strings
Strings sounded without being pressed against a fret. Hummel drone strings are usually open strings, and their constant resonance is part of the instrument’s character.
Course
A group of strings treated as one musical unit. If two hummel melody strings are tuned together and played as one line, they may function as a course.
Diatonic
A scale pattern built mainly from the notes of a seven-note mode or major/minor system, without every chromatic pitch. Some hummel fret layouts are best understood through diatonic or modal thinking rather than modern guitar spacing.
Tonal Center
The pitch that feels like the home point of a tune. Hummel drone strings are often tuned to support this center or a closely related interval.
Plectrum
A small pick used to pluck or brush the strings. Hummel players may use a plectrum or fingers depending on the instrument and style.
FAQ
Is a hummel a type of zither?
Yes. A hummel is a zither-type chordophone because its strings run across a resonating body without a separate neck. More specifically, it is a fretted drone zither.
Is hummel the same as hommel or humle?
They are closely related spellings used in different language settings. “Hummel” is common in English descriptions, while “hommel” and “humle” may appear in Dutch, Flemish, Danish, Swedish, or catalogue contexts.
How many strings does a hummel have?
There is no single standard number. Many examples use a small group of melody strings and a larger group of drone or accompaniment strings, but the exact count varies by instrument and region.
Does every hummel have frets?
A hummel-type instrument is normally understood as fretted because the melody strings are stopped over frets. The drone strings, however, usually remain open and are not fretted.
How is the hummel different from a concert zither?
The concert zither has a more complex string system and a later art-music and salon tradition. The hummel is usually simpler, drone-based, and tied to northern European folk and household music settings.
Can beginners learn the hummel easily?
The basic idea is approachable: stop the melody strings and let drones support the tune. The harder part is finding a suitable instrument, choosing a tuning, and learning a style that fits its regional and historical character.
